Yoshi starts the level in a cave with some enemies and a pink door which leads to an area with a [[Mega Kantera]] and a [[Tetu Kantera]], either of which can be swallowed in order for Yoshi to clear the spike path. A door leads back outside to a [[Checkpoint Ring]] and an area with more enemies and a [[Thunder Lakitu]] which tracks the Yoshi. Eventually, Yoshi reaches the [[Goal Ring]]. | |||
